FAQs - booking Denton flights

  • How long is the flight to Denton?

    Flights from London Heathrow Airport10h 05m
    Flights from Birmingham15h 13m
    Flights from Edinburgh13h 54m
    Flights from London18h 02m
    Flights from Manchester14h 54m
  • What is the cheapest flight to Dallas?

    In the last 3 days, the cheapest flight deal to Dallas was found on the route from Manchester, at £446 return. The most popular connection is from London to Dallas and KAYAK users have found return deals for as low as £709 in the last 3 days.

  • How to fly to Denton?

    You cannot fly directly to Denton. KAYAK recommends you fly to Dallas/Fort Worth (DFW) (22.71 miles from Denton). From there you can hire a car or take a taxi.

  • What airports are near Denton?

    The closest airport is Dallas/Fort Worth (DFW) (22.71 mi). KAYAK recommends you fly to Dallas/Fort Worth.

  • How far is Dallas/Fort Worth Airport from central Dallas?

    You’ll need to travel 15 miles to reach the Dallas city centre from Dallas/Fort Worth Airport.
